Sarasota County Recreational Burn Ban Lifted

Government

Sarasota County Fire Chief Michael Regnier has lifted the countywide recreational burn ban that was put in place on April 4. The mandatory burn ban was put in effect until the chances of wildfire were reduced and weather conditions changed. Seasonal rain patterns have begun and officials are seeing a reduction in the wildfire threat throughout Sarasota County. Residents are reminded to always be safe when dealing with fire and to always follow local open burning ordinance rules and regulations.
